Defining Stacked Stone for Modern Exterior Design

At its core, stacked stone for outside of house refers to a masonry style where thin strips of natural stone are layered—or "stacked"—to create a textured wall surface. Unlike traditional ashlar masonry, which relies on large, squared blocks, stacked stone emphasizes the linear, organic nature of the rock. This can be achieved through traditional dry-stacking methods or via modern engineered veneers that provide the same look with significantly less weight.

In the context of the modern building industry, this material bridges the gap between raw nature and architectural precision. It serves a critical need for "biophilic design," which posits that humans have an innate tendency to seek connections with nature. By bringing the texture of the earth to the exterior walls, architects can reduce the sterile feeling of urban environments and create a more harmonious living experience.

From a technical standpoint, modern stacked stone often comes in forms such as Glued Stacked Stone Veneers or Back Cement Ledgestone. These innovations allow for faster installation and better compatibility with various substrates, including concrete and wood frames, without requiring the massive foundations that full-thickness stone walls would necessitate.

Core Components of High-Quality Exterior Stone

The durability of stacked stone for outside of house is primarily determined by the mineral composition of the stone itself. Whether using quartz, slate, or limestone, the material must possess a low absorption rate to prevent freeze-thaw damage, which is the leading cause of stone degradation in colder climates.

Another critical factor is the bonding agent used in engineered stone. High-performance polymers and cement-based backings ensure that the stacked stone remains adhered to the structure regardless of thermal expansion and contraction. This scalability allows the material to be used on everything from small accent pillars to full-story facade wraps.

Finally, cost efficiency is achieved through the balance of material thickness and visual impact. By utilizing thin-cut ledgestone or glued veneers, homeowners can achieve the prestigious look of a solid stone manor while significantly reducing shipping costs and labor hours, making luxury aesthetics accessible to a wider range of budgets.

Real-World Applications Across Global Climates

The application of stacked stone for outside of house varies significantly by region. In the humid subtropics of Southeast Asia, moisture-resistant stone types are utilized to prevent algae growth and efflorescence. In these regions, stone is often used for accent walls and pillars to provide a cooling visual effect and structural resilience against heavy monsoon rains.

Conversely, in the arid climates of the Middle East or the American Southwest, stacked stone serves as a thermal buffer. The high thermal mass of natural stone absorbs heat during the day and releases it slowly at night, helping to regulate the internal temperature of the home. This functional beauty makes it an indispensable material for energy-efficient luxury architecture in extreme environments.

Long-Term Value and Sustainability Benefits

Investing in stacked stone for outside of house projects offers a rare combination of emotional satisfaction and financial logic. Psychologically, stone evokes a sense of security, permanence, and dignity. A home clad in natural stone is perceived as a "legacy property," which increases buyer trust and emotional attraction during resale.

From a sustainability lens, natural stone is one of the most eco-friendly building materials available. Unlike vinyl or composite sidings, stone does not off-gas volatile organic compounds (VOCs) and is fully recyclable. Its extreme longevity means that the carbon footprint associated with its extraction is amortized over a century, rather than replaced every fifteen years.

Furthermore, the reliability of stone in reducing exterior maintenance costs cannot be overstated. While wood requires painting and composites may fade under UV exposure, stacked stone remains virtually unchanged by the sun, reducing the long-term operational cost of home ownership.

FAQS

Is stacked stone for outside of house difficult to maintain?

Generally, no. Natural stacked stone is incredibly low-maintenance compared to wood or stucco. It does not require painting or staining. However, depending on the stone's porosity, a breathable sealant is recommended every 3-5 years to prevent water penetration and staining from organic debris, ensuring the colors remain vibrant.

Can I install glued stacked stone veneers myself?

While glued veneers are designed for easier installation than full masonry, we recommend professional installation for exterior walls. Proper moisture barriers (WRB) and flashing must be installed behind the stone to prevent structural rot. A professional ensures that the bonding agent is appropriate for your specific climate and substrate.

Does stacked stone increase the value of my home?

Yes, significantly. High-quality stone facades are associated with luxury and permanence. Real estate data consistently shows that homes with natural stone accents have higher curb appeal and often command a premium price compared to homes with standard siding, as it signals a higher quality of build.

What is the difference between ledgestone and free-form stone?

Ledgestone consists of rectangular, linear pieces that create a structured, tiered look, ideal for modern and transitional homes. Free-form stone consists of irregular shapes and sizes, providing a more organic, "found in nature" appearance that is perfect for rustic or traditional cottage-style exteriors.

Will stacked stone crack in freezing temperatures?

If the stone is correctly selected and installed, it should not crack. The key is choosing stone with low water absorption and ensuring a proper drainage plane exists behind the veneer. This prevents water from trapping behind the stone and expanding during freeze-thaw cycles, which is the primary cause of cracking.

How do I choose the right color for my exterior stone?

Consider the surrounding landscape and the existing roof color. Neutral tones like grey and beige are timeless and versatile. For a bolder look, earth-toned browns and ochres blend well with wooded areas. Always view stone samples in natural sunlight at the actual site to see how the colors shift throughout the day.
